Output 740cf96882161841997654a4399df30d8dc8c05eb20627075745ece9d850855a:4

value
1234346
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9377f9ae8dc998645ff82d9b03a28bfec271cd80 OP_EQUAL
address
3F8kymrbdD75kgqRpRNT9tg7JzAaym3MbV
transaction
740cf96882161841997654a4399df30d8dc8c05eb20627075745ece9d850855a
spent
true